When I added GIT_TRACE_PACKET long ago, I had always intended to follow-up with a GIT_TRACE_PACKFILE. The former stops tracing when we get to the binary data, but I had intended the latter to store the pure on-the-wire packfile transmission for later debugging to. I never got around to it, but I think it is something like the patch below. With: GIT_TRACE_PACKET=1 GIT_TRACE_PACK=/tmp/foo.pack git clone ... this yields a usable pack in /tmp/foo.pack (note that it only kicks in when packet-tracing is on at all; if we restructure the code a bit, we can remove that limitation). In theory it would also work when receiving a pack via push, but I think we actually skip the pkt-line protocol there. We'd have to manually check GIT_TRACE_PACK. Also, as a bonus, it means we do not stop tracing completely when we start to receive a sideband pack.
